Bantwal : In a significant breakthrough, the Bantwal police on Tuesday successfully arrested a notorious habitual offender who had been actively evading the law and failing to appear before the court in connection with more than 20 criminal cases across Dakshina Kannada.
The arrested individual has been identified as Farooq alias Umar Farooq (32), a resident of Sajipa Mooda village in Bantwal taluk. He was apprehended at Madva, following credible intelligence regarding his whereabouts.
History of Evasion
Police sources confirmed that Farooq had been consistently absconding, leading to an active warrant being issued against him. His long list of offenses primarily consists of theft and housebreaking cases. The cases against him are spread across numerous police jurisdictions, underscoring the serious nature of his criminal activities, including Uppinangady, Kadaba, Vittal, Bantwal Town, Bantwal Rural, Konaje, Barke, and Bajpe.

The specific charges include cases such as Crime Nos. 38/2020 and 119/2020 in Uppinangady for House Trespass (IPC 457) and Theft (IPC 380), and Crime No. 39/2020 which includes Disappearance of Evidence (IPC 201). Furthermore, in Kadaba, Crime Nos. 43/2020 through 46/2020 are registered under House Trespass (IPC 457) and Theft (IPC 380).
